The Exped Drybag Ultra 5L is for outdoor enthusiasts needing reliable protection for gear against water and dust. Its key benefit is lightweight, waterproof storage using durable, eco-friendly materials. A potential caveat is its 5L capacity, which may be insufficient for larger expeditions. This ultralight drybag features a roll-top closure, fully taped seams, and a grab handle for easy access and transport, making it an essential companion for any adventure.

Bluesign® approved fabrics are produced using a stringent system that eliminates harmful substances right from the beginning of the manufacturing process and monitors environmentally responsible production. This ensures safer products for consumers and more sustainable manufacturing.
While the bag offers excellent protection against rain and splashes, it is not designed for prolonged submersion. It's best suited for keeping contents dry in wet environments, not for diving or activities where it will be fully underwater for extended periods.
The Polyurethane (PU) coating on the inside of the nylon fabric enhances its water resistance and durability. It forms a barrier that prevents water from penetrating the fabric.
For a secure, waterproof seal, it is recommended to roll the top down at least three times. Ensure the rolls are tight and even.

Setup: To use the Drybag Ultra 5L, place your items inside and then roll the top down at least three times, ensuring no air is trapped, before securing the buckle.
Compatibility: This drybag is compatible with most backpacks and travel systems. Its simple design means it can be used independently or as an organizer within a larger pack.
Care: Clean the drybag with a damp cloth and mild soap if necessary. Avoid abrasive cleaners or solvents. Ensure the bag is completely dry before storing to prevent mildew. Inspect seams and coating regularly for any signs of wear.
